嵌入式技術在紡織機械控制系統(tǒng)中的應用
1引言
目前大部分紡織機械的控制系統(tǒng)都是采用觸點式和步進式的分離器件式的控制裝置、單片機或單板機控制裝置、上業(yè)PC機控制裝置,還有PLC控制裝置等,這此傳統(tǒng)的控制系統(tǒng)存在以下缺點。
采用傳統(tǒng)的繼電器和分立的電子線路來作為紡織機械的控制裝置,系統(tǒng)結構復雜、功耗大、叫一靠性差、運行維護小方便、控制柜體積大,同時控制精度低、上作可靠性差、能耗大、使用成本高(電熱元件消耗太大),而且各種控制特性和保護特性配合小合理、系統(tǒng)的綜合技術經(jīng)濟性小高。隨著使用時間的推移,溫度、潮濕、電氣元件老化、灰塵、雜質、機械摩擦等等囚素的影響,造成有的系統(tǒng)部件性能下降甚至失控「‘」。
采用單片機控制,邏輯控制繁瑣,增加了維修調試的環(huán)節(jié),線路板驅動部件老化程度較高,如果出現(xiàn)問題將更換整塊電板路,維修成本高。山于單片機功能單一、速度較慢、網(wǎng)絡功能小健個,它經(jīng)常采用中口通信來交換數(shù)據(jù)和信息,而中口通信在使用中存在抗十擾能力差、傳輸距離短和傳輸速率低等缺點。即使采用高速單片機來實現(xiàn)網(wǎng)絡傳輸,山于需要額外的ROM/RAM空間,這對于一此內存十分有限、且只能上作在單片方式的單片機來說會受到限制,并且其內裝的TCP/工P協(xié)議棧簡單,沒有內置多任務操作系統(tǒng),對大量網(wǎng)絡廣播包數(shù)據(jù)、病毒攻擊響應有困難,非常容易導
致卞機網(wǎng)絡掉線「2」。
PLC控制系統(tǒng)也存在固有的缺陷,山于PLC是一種通用的控制器,應用到紡織機械控制系統(tǒng)作為現(xiàn)地控制裝置有其局限性,需做許多硬件和軟件上的改進上作,配置額外的設備和電路。同時PLC本身存在嚴重的缺點,卞要是PLC的軟、硬件體系結構是封閉而小是開放的,絕大多數(shù)的PLC是專用總線、專用通信網(wǎng)絡及協(xié)議,編程雖多為梯形圖,但各公!司的組態(tài)、尋址、硬件結構小一致,使各種PLC勺_小兼容。同時PLC十PC機控制系統(tǒng)監(jiān)控程序的實時性、開放性和可靠性無法得到保障,其通信速度慢和PLC專用聯(lián)網(wǎng)模塊的設訓也是一個很大的問題。
2嵌入式系統(tǒng)的優(yōu)點
嵌入式技術經(jīng)歷了30多年的發(fā)展,特別是近幾年無淪在MCU、軟件系統(tǒng)、開發(fā)上具與方法和勺_聯(lián)網(wǎng)的結合,以及在應用上都取得了重大的發(fā)展。目前,嵌入式技術正處在一個飛速發(fā)展和激烈競爭的階段。從技術和市場角度,嵌入式系統(tǒng)硬件特別是嵌入式CPU處理能力提升較快,山8位、16位升級到32位與64位,掌上電腦、PDA、電腦手機、電腦汽車等新產(chǎn)品層出小窮,產(chǎn)業(yè)規(guī)模日益壯大。在中國大陸地區(qū),雖然關鍵硬件卞要依靠進口,技術基礎相對較弱,但在經(jīng)過近年的迅速發(fā)展,無淪是硬件、軟件還是應用,都已取得質的突破「3」。
嵌入式系統(tǒng)是指以應用為中心,以計算機技術為基礎,軟硬件可以剪裁,適用于應用系統(tǒng)對功能、叫一靠性、成、體積、功耗有嚴格要求的專用計算機系統(tǒng)。嵌入式系統(tǒng)是將計算機技術、通信技術、半導體技術、微電子技術、語音圖像等數(shù)據(jù)傳輸技術、傳感器等先進技術與具體應用對象相結合的產(chǎn)物,它必然是一個技術密集、資金密集、高度分散、小斷創(chuàng)新的知識集成系統(tǒng)「1」。
在嵌入式系統(tǒng)中,操作系統(tǒng)和應用軟件常被集成于計算機硬件系統(tǒng)之中,使系統(tǒng)的應用軟件與硬件一體化。嵌入式系統(tǒng)卞要包括嵌入式微處理器、外圍硬件設備、嵌入式操作系統(tǒng)、以及應用軟件系統(tǒng)四部分囚。根據(jù)應用方式的小同,叫一將嵌入式系統(tǒng)分為知識產(chǎn)權核(intellectual property, IP)級、芯片級和模塊級等3種小同的體系結構形式,它們均采用“量體裁衣”的方式,把所需的功能或模塊嵌入到各種應用系統(tǒng)中,實現(xiàn)對應用對象的控制、監(jiān)視和管理等功能圈。
具體來說,嵌入式技術卞要有以下優(yōu)點: (1)山于是嵌入到對象系統(tǒng)中,完個滿足對象系統(tǒng)的環(huán)境要求,如物理環(huán)境(小型)、電氣/氣氛環(huán)境(叫一靠)、成本(價廉)等要求。同時它還具有與“專用性”的相關特點:軟、硬件的裁剪性,滿足對象要求的最小軟、硬件配置等。
(2)軟件代碼要求高質量、高可靠性:盡管半導體技術的發(fā)展使處理器速度小斷提高、片上存儲器容量小斷增加,但在大多數(shù)應用中,存儲空間仍然是寶貴的,還存在實時性的要求。嵌入式系統(tǒng)中用C語言和匯編語言編寫的代碼和編譯上具的質量高,減小了程序一進制代碼氏度、提高了執(zhí)行速度。
(3)嵌入式系統(tǒng)以應用為中心、以計算機技術為基礎、軟件硬件可裁剪、適應各種應用的、對功能、叫一靠性、成本、體積、功耗嚴格要求的專用計算機系統(tǒng)。嵌入式系統(tǒng)是將先進的計算機技術、半導體技術、電子技術和各個行業(yè)的具體應用相結合后的產(chǎn)物,這一點就決定了它必然是一個技術密集、資金密集、高度分散、小斷創(chuàng)新的知識集成系統(tǒng)。
(4)嵌入式系統(tǒng)軟件采用實時多任務操作系統(tǒng)開發(fā)平臺(RTOS):通用計算機具有完善的操作系統(tǒng)和應用程序接口,是計算機基本組成小叫一分離的一部分,應用程序的開發(fā)以及完成后的軟件都在。S平臺上面運行,但一般小是實時的。嵌入式系統(tǒng)則小同,應用程序在RTOS環(huán)境下直接在芯片上運行,保證程序執(zhí)行的實時性、叫一靠性,并減少開發(fā)時間,保障軟件質量。
(5)嵌入式系統(tǒng)具有強大的網(wǎng)絡和通信功能:它除含工EEE1394-2 (USB火線)外,還包含有傳統(tǒng)的RS232和工EEE488接口,以及以太網(wǎng)接口和相應的TCP/工P協(xié)議,非常適合于低層控制和與上層通信。
在嵌入式系統(tǒng)的基礎上,利用先進的計算機技術、網(wǎng)絡通信技術和自動化檢測技術,對紡織機械控制系統(tǒng)進行準確、叫一靠的群控、群測,從而將整個系統(tǒng)的運行狀況在網(wǎng)絡的基礎上建立實時和歷史數(shù)據(jù)庫提供統(tǒng)計分析,實現(xiàn)及時、準確和可靠的信息采集、管理和傳輸。在嵌入式系統(tǒng)的基礎上,實現(xiàn)功能綜合化、網(wǎng)絡勺_聯(lián)化、開放化和標準化是新一代紡織機械控制系統(tǒng)的特征。
3嵌入式技術在紡織機械控制系統(tǒng)中的應用
以圓網(wǎng)印花機控制系統(tǒng)為例。圓網(wǎng)印花}L是一個多部分協(xié)調運動的電氣傳動系統(tǒng),要求各個印花圓網(wǎng)之間以及圓網(wǎng)與送布皮帶之間保持嚴格的同步運動。印花傳誦帶經(jīng)卞電}L拖動,以穩(wěn)定的速度運行,各個印花篩網(wǎng)分別山步進電機拖動跟蹤送步帶,達到同步轉速,再經(jīng)過快速調整,使各個篩網(wǎng)的零與第一級篩網(wǎng)的零位標志會合,此時織物進入印花機,進入生產(chǎn)過程,如圖1所示。在穩(wěn)態(tài)運行過程中,要求各個篩網(wǎng)小僅能夠自動調整皮帶速度變化和自身十擾等誤差,而且能夠根據(jù)前級誤差確定自身的最佳會合點。
山于圓網(wǎng)印花機被控設備較多,而且它們之間存在大量通信,囚此圓網(wǎng)印花機控制系統(tǒng)多采用分布式控制系統(tǒng)方案。在各從機中,0號下位機用于測量導布皮帶速度,1號一n號下位機分別完成對各級圓網(wǎng)位置和速度的控制,上位機卞要完成對下位機的監(jiān)控、協(xié)調和管理?;谇度胧郊夹g的分布式圓網(wǎng)印花機控制系統(tǒng)如圖2所示,其中的下位機用嵌入式CPU實現(xiàn),采用ARM9處理器和實時嵌入式操作系統(tǒng),協(xié)調并控制其他幾個模塊的正常上作,系統(tǒng)的導帶單元配備編碼器,印花單元配備光電檢測開關,同時一個嵌入式驅動節(jié)點叫-以管理1-}-4個單元的驅動,一個嵌入式操作節(jié)點管理1-}-4個圓網(wǎng)的操作。
上、下位機之間采用PROF工BUS現(xiàn)場總線技術進行通信,PROF工BUS現(xiàn)場總線技術采用了公開化、標準化的開放式解決方案,實現(xiàn)真正的個分布式控制,將控制功能傳輸?shù)浆F(xiàn)場印花設備,使控制系統(tǒng)更加趨于分布化、扁平化、網(wǎng)絡化、集成化和智能化。它采用一對一的工//0連接方式,對于圓網(wǎng)印花控制系統(tǒng)這種大規(guī)模系統(tǒng)來說,減少了山于接線點造成的小叫一靠囚素。同時系統(tǒng)具有現(xiàn)場級設備的在線l改障診斷、報警、記錄功能,叫一完成現(xiàn)場控制設備的遠程參數(shù)設定、修改等上作,也增強了系統(tǒng)的可維護性。
同時,基于嵌入式技術的圓網(wǎng)印花機控制系統(tǒng)利用以太網(wǎng)協(xié)議,具有工nternet接入功能,實現(xiàn)遠程監(jiān)視、遠程診斷,提供強大的在線網(wǎng)絡技術支持。通過它可以遠程實時觀察系統(tǒng)的狀態(tài),并且能夠象現(xiàn)場人員一樣對設備進行相應的交勺_式操作,監(jiān)控各部件當前的狀態(tài)、進行診斷維護等。圓網(wǎng)印花機控制系統(tǒng)監(jiān)控子系統(tǒng)包括以下功能:
(1)系統(tǒng)設置功能:設置嵌入式控制子系統(tǒng)的通訊接口參數(shù),設置報警狀態(tài),當系統(tǒng)或者測量值越線時報警,
(2)數(shù)據(jù)采集功能:對輸出的頻率、電壓、電流、脈沖及數(shù)字編碼等信號的傳感器進行常規(guī)巡測,定時巡測以及人上測量等,同時通過設置各種數(shù)據(jù)庫實現(xiàn)對上程文檔、巡查信息、原始測量、轉換成功、監(jiān)控指標和數(shù)學模型等進行管理,
(3)傳感器設置功能:分別對各類傳感器進行編程、設置,
(4)系統(tǒng)自檢功能:在數(shù)據(jù)采集過程中,先進行系統(tǒng)自檢,當系統(tǒng)硬件設備、軟件初始化或者通信線路發(fā)生l改障時,在計算機上能顯示相關信息,便于及時維修,
(5)異常診斷及報警功能:系統(tǒng)通過檢測值處理、時空分析,結合巡查新鮮和運行情況,對測量異常進行分級報警,以方便防洪決策,
(6)人機界面:叫一按日常要求提供簡要的報告,包括機器和設備布置情況報告,網(wǎng)絡拓撲結構報告,測量和控制程序報告,數(shù)據(jù)報告,報警報告和系統(tǒng)運行維護情況報告等。
除上述功能外,監(jiān)測子系統(tǒng)還提供自動監(jiān)測數(shù)據(jù)和人上觀測數(shù)據(jù)的處理,提供監(jiān)測數(shù)據(jù)庫與工nternet數(shù)據(jù)庫接口,提供數(shù)據(jù)備份。圓網(wǎng)印花機控制系統(tǒng)監(jiān)控子系統(tǒng)的結構框圖如圖3所示。
為滿足用瀏覽器進行遠程操作、控制與監(jiān)測,上層系統(tǒng)還具有HTTP服務器功能,為實現(xiàn)應用程序的遠程更新和文件管理,系統(tǒng)應具有FTP服務器功能,為實現(xiàn)設備運行狀態(tài)Web數(shù)據(jù)庫記錄自動填報,系統(tǒng)應具有HTTP客戶功能,為實現(xiàn)設備運行狀態(tài)監(jiān)測數(shù)據(jù)文件的自動發(fā)送,系統(tǒng)應具有FTP客戶功能,為實現(xiàn)用Email報警和發(fā)送設備運行狀態(tài)信息,系統(tǒng)還應具有SMTP客戶功能。圖4是網(wǎng)絡遠程通訊模塊的運行原理框圖。
通過嵌入式控制系統(tǒng),還叫一以在在監(jiān)控中心計算機上運行監(jiān)控組態(tài)軟件,也可以通過以太網(wǎng)協(xié)議運行于遠程控制中心。組態(tài)軟件接受來自紡織機械現(xiàn)場控制單元的數(shù)據(jù),并進行處理、分析和顯示,向現(xiàn)場控制單元發(fā)送各種控制命令。
4結語
嵌入式技術與系統(tǒng)具有廣闊的應用前景,其研究和廣泛應用將對紡織行業(yè)帶來深刻的蘋命。結合當前紡織機械控制系統(tǒng)的狀況,需要大力開展以下上作:
(1)大力開展嵌入式技術方面研究,卞要包括嵌入式操作系統(tǒng)、嵌入式數(shù)據(jù)庫和嵌入式系統(tǒng)體系結構方面的研究,在完善和提升硬/軟件研究開發(fā)平臺和體系結構的基礎上,引導這此技術與紡織機械控制系統(tǒng)相結合。
(2)積極面向國外學習先進技術,引進國內外的先進技術,共同開展相關研究,促進嵌入式技術在紡織行業(yè)中的應用。
(3)巨大的市場需求給我們提供了學習研發(fā)的資金和技術力量,需要大力扶植紡織行業(yè)中的高新企業(yè),開展針對紡織行業(yè)中的應用嵌入式產(chǎn)品開發(fā),引導大中型紡織企業(yè)積極采用嵌入式技術改造傳統(tǒng)產(chǎn)品,實現(xiàn)傳統(tǒng)產(chǎn)品的智能化,參與國際競爭。
評論